NBA: About

The NBA operates a multi-sided sports media model built on ownership and governance of premium live basketball rights and related intellectual property. It creates value by organising the league competition, packaging those rights into broadcast and streaming products, operating owned digital channels for fan engagement, and converting fan attention into subscription, advertising, sponsorship and licensing revenue. Its media assets also reinforce the core league by increasing audience scale, data capture and commercial inventory.

NBA: Market Position

The NBA is the professional basketball league for 30 teams across North America and functions commercially as both a sports competition organiser and a media owner. Beyond league operations, it runs a substantial owned digital ecosystem including NBA.com, NBA League Pass, NBA TV, podcasts, newsletters, fantasy products, statistics products and fan engagement platforms. Its audience is primarily basketball fans, while its paying customers also include broadcasters, streaming distributors, advertisers, sponsors and commercial partners.

The business makes money through a diversified mix of media rights, direct-to-consumer subscriptions, advertising, sponsorship, licensing and partner revenue. NBA.com and related properties monetise audience attention through ad inventory and sponsorships; League Pass adds recurring subscription revenue; NBA TV adds carriage and advertising revenue; and official data, fantasy, gaming and branded content deepen engagement and extend monetisation around the core league IP.
